This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Canada.
• In this pivotal role, you will assist investors in achieving their retirement aspirations and other personal goals.
• Our team members are dedicated to ensuring that every advisor and broker request is managed with the highest level of attention.
• You will provide outstanding customer service to investment advisors, their administrative teams, and investors within our inbound call center.
• Collaborating directly with advisors, you will offer the necessary support to help them inform their clients and devise both short- and long-term investment strategies.
• As a representative of Fidelity, you will manage and resolve client inquiries efficiently, directing clients to the appropriate internal associate when necessary.
